Story structure is essential to creative nonfiction. In this class, we'll dive into the craft of writing beginnings, middles, and ends that keep your reader invested. We'll examine the construction of scenes and stories, the components of a chapter, and narrative throughlines in book-length work. We'll look at the words of Mitchell Jackson, Alexander Chee, Patti Smith, and more and discuss strategies for making the structural process easier. This class includes time for generative writing, editing, and workshopping. You'll leave with an improved ability to structure your creative nonfiction and a better sense of how to weave interiority, themes, and flashbacks into characters and front-moving narratives.
